What is Pico Genesis?
Pico Genesis is a type of laser therapy that utilizes ultra-short pulse technology to deliver energy in picoseconds. This rapid delivery of energy breaks down pigmentation and stimulates collagen production, leading to improved skin texture and tone. Unlike traditional laser treatments that can cause significant downtime, Pico Genesis is known for its minimal side effects and quicker recovery period.
The Healing Process
The healing process following a Pico Genesis treatment varies from person to person, influenced by factors such as skin type, the extent of treatment, and individual healing capabilities. Generally, the healing timeline can be broken down into several stages:
Immediate Aftercare (0-24 hours): Immediately after the treatment, patients may experience mild redness, swelling, and a sensation similar to sunburn. These symptoms are normal and indicate that the treatment is working. Applying a cold compress and using prescribed skincare products can help alleviate these symptoms.
Initial Healing Phase (1-3 days): Within the first few days, the redness and swelling typically subside. Patients may notice some flaking or peeling of the skin, which is a natural part of the healing process. It is essential to avoid picking at the skin to prevent infection and promote proper healing.
Subsequent Weeks (1-4 weeks): Over the next few weeks, the skin continues to heal and regenerate. Patients may see gradual improvements in skin texture, tone, and the appearance of pigmentation or scars. Continued use of sunscreen and gentle skincare routines is recommended to protect the newly treated skin.
